Lloyd Ray Green, 71, of Sylva, passed away Wednesday, June 4,2025. He was born in Gaston County, NC, and moved to Sylva at the age of 3. He was the son of Henry Floyd Green and Eva Mae Alexander Green.
Lloyd retired from the North Carolina Forest Service as a County Ranger here in Jackson County. H was also a member of Savannah Fire Department for 44 years where he served as chairman of the board and assistant chief. Lloyd enjoyed running the tractor and really lived for hunting with his brother and family.
He was preceded in death by his parents Henry and Eva Green and brother Fred Allen Green.
He is survived by his brother Floyd Lee Green (Andi), Nephews Brandon Floyd Green (Tiffany), Aaron David Green, great nephew Logan Everett Green, great nieces Makayla Brooke Green and Kasyn Everly Green, all of Sylva. Also, his partner Karen Johnson and beloved cat, Oreo.
Pallbearers will be members of the Savannah Fire Department. The family would like to thank Four Seasons Hospice for all their care and love (special thanks to Makinley). In lieu of flowers make donations to the Savannah Fire Department.
Services for Lloyd will be held on Monday June 9, 2025, at Appalachian Funeral Services in Sylva. The family will receive friends from 12:00pm until 2:00pm with a chapel service starting at 2:00pm. Interment will take place at Greens Creek Cemetery immediately following the service at the funeral home.
